A Guide to Kennel Runs

Let's begin with one of the most fundamental aspects of a large dog kennel run ' the size. Many pet owners often underestimate the importance of size when selecting a kennel, potentially leading to a stressful environment for their pets. An appropriately sized kennel should provide enough room for your dog to move freely and stretch out. In a well-sized kennel, your dog should be able to stand, sit, lie down, and turn around easily. If your dog can not perform these basic movements without feeling cramped, it could lead to anxiety and a sense of confinement. While selecting a kennel, consider your pet's breed and age. A large breed will require more space than a smaller one, and a puppy will grow, needing more room as it matures.

Kennels and runs are pivotal in a dog's life, serving as more than an enclosure. They act as a haven, a private space, and an interactive area where your dog can play, rest, and unwind. Some pet owners may argue that their dog can roam freely in a yard, negating the need for a large dog kennel. A yard can not provide the same sense of security and ownership that a kennel and run can offer. Apart from providing a sanctuary for your dog, kennels are also practical for pet owners. They are a great way to keep your dogs safe when you're not at home or during events where the presence of a dog might not be appropriate. Additionally, a well-placed kennel offers your dog shelter from adverse weather conditions. It shields your pet from the hot summer sun, driving rain, or biting cold winds, providing a safe and comfortable spot regardless of the weather.

Fencing Types

Dog kennel run fencing has three main types: chain-link, wire mesh, and welded wire. Each has its own characteristics that make it more suitable for certain applications than others. Here, we will dive into the details of each type to help you determine the most suitable for your pet's needs.

Chain-link

Chain-link fencing is one of the most common types used for large dog kennels. It is popular due to its durability, affordability, and ability to withstand even the most enthusiastic dogs. Chain-link fences are made of interwoven steel wires, creating a strong barrier that most dogs cannot break or chew through. This type of fencing is also transparent, allowing your dog to see out and you to see in, facilitating easy supervision of your pet's activities.

While chain-link is robust, it can lead to injuries if your dog is prone to jumping or climbing, as their paws or collars may get stuck in the mesh. Also, the larger gaps in chain-link fencing may allow smaller critters like squirrels or rodents to enter the kennel, which could be a problem for some dogs.

Wire Mesh

Wire mesh fencing is another good option for dog kennel runs. It is made from wires woven together to form a tight mesh, creating a solid barrier that is difficult for dogs to penetrate. Wire mesh fencing is smaller than chain-link fencing, which reduces the risk of paw or collar entrapment and prevents smaller critters from getting in.

On the downside, wire mesh fences may be less durable than chain-link fences and could get damaged over time due to weather conditions or the weight of a larger dog leaning against it. Additionally, because wire mesh is not as see-through as chain-link, it could make your pet feel more enclosed or restricted.

 

Welded Wire

Welded wire fencing is becoming increasingly popular for dog runs due to its robustness and safety. This type of fencing consists of steel wires welded together at every intersection, creating an extremely durable grid and resistance to damage. The strength of welded wire fences makes them an excellent choice for large or energetic dogs that might cause damage to lighter materials.

Welded wire fencing also reduces the risk of injury as there are no large gaps for paws or collars to get caught. Moreover, the holes in welded wire fences are small enough to keep out most critters yet large enough to give your pet a clear view of the outside world.

The primary disadvantage of welded wire fences is their cost, which tends to be higher than chain-link or wire mesh. However, considering their durability and safety, many dog owners find the investment worthwhile.

Galvanized Steel vs. Stainless Steel

Galvanization is a process designed to help steel resist corrosion and provide protection to keep it looking and performing great.

However, these are all key traits of stainless steel as well.

So which is better for your next project?

In this guide, we'll compare stainless steel and galvanized steel across a variety of common considerations and use types to help highlight the strengths and weaknesses of these two popular steel variations.

What is Galvanized Steel Anyhow?

Before we can compare them, it's essential to understand how galvanized steel is made. 

Essentially, galvanized steel is simply zinc-plated steel. 

There are multiple ways to galvanize steel parts and components, but they all provide similar results as long as they are correctly performed.

The most common method of galvanizing steel is hot-dipping. 

In this process, standard steel is dipped in molten zinc, creating a layer of zinc that bonds with the surface of the steel, providing protective benefits and an appealing appearance.

Electro-dipping and thermal diffusion methods are also used when parts are particularly small or complex.

This layer of zinc serves the same purpose as the passive layer of chromium oxide on the surface of stainless steel, helping the metal resist corrosion and repel scuffs, dings, and other minor physical abuses.

This also means that you end up with a layered finished product instead of a fully alloyed product like stainless steel.

So Is Galvanized Steel as Corrosion Resistant as Stainless Steel?

In general, no.

However, this will depend on the specific situations in which you plan to use your galvanized or stainless steel parts.

Galvanized steel offers excellent resistance against water and chlorine but pales in comparison to stainless steel's corrosion resistance when dealing with marine environments.

The protective layer on galvanized is also not self-healing like the passive layer on stainless steel. 

This means that over extended periods, galvanized parts are generally less durable than stainless ones.

However, even if the zinc layer on a galvanized component is damaged, it will still serve as a sacrificial cell in galvanic corrosion processes, encouraging rust formation on the damaged zinc areas instead of the underlying steel.

In general, stainless will offer better corrosion resistance and offer it for a longer period as well.

Which is Stronger: Galvanized or Stainless Steel?

When compared at similar thicknesses and forms, stainless steel is always stronger than galvanized steel.

An effective way to compare this is by looking at the tensile strength of each material. 

Tensile strength is the resistance of a material to breaking under tension. 

Exact figures will vary by the alloy in use. 

The tensile strength of stainless steel alloys typically starts around 515 megapascals (MPa) and can reach as high as megapascals (MPa) in some cases. 

Structural steel has a tensile strength of 400 megapascals (MPa), while carbon steel has a tensile strength of 841 megapascals (MPa). 

Both are commonly used for creating galvanized steel productions.

Since galvanization does not impact the tensile strength of the underlying metal, you could reasonably expect galvanized steels made from various steel grades to have comparable tensile strength compared to the original steel.

Is Stainless Steel Heavier than Galvanized Steel?

In most cases, stainless steel and galvanized steel will have a very similar weight. 

The specific differences will vary depending on the exact stainless steel alloys in question and the zinc coating thickness on the galvanized steel product.

More alloyed metals or a thicker coating will result in greater weight. This is unavoidable.

How Malleable are Stainless Steel and Galvanized Steel?

Galvanized steel offers the same malleability as the underlying steel used. 

This means that in most cases, it will be more malleable than comparably shaped stainless steel forms. 

If you must use stainless steel and want greater malleability but aren't sure how to pick the perfect stainless steel grade, consider austenitic grades. 

These contain higher amounts of nickel, making them more formable for larger objects like sinks, basins, and tanks.

How Well Do Stainless Steel and Galvanized Steel Conduct Heat?

Both stainless steel and galvanized steel should conduct heat in a relatively similar manner. 

However, in the case of galvanized steel, you must keep the melting temperature of zinc in mind.

While molten zinc is non-toxic, heating galvanized steel past zinc's melting point could create burn or fire hazards as the zinc coating liquefies and separates from the underlying steel.

On a structural level, both types of steel should provide excellent heat tolerances for use in high heat areas.

Can You Weld Stainless Steel and Galvanized Steel?

Both stainless steel and galvanized steel are weldable. However, both feature unique considerations.

Welding stainless steel can degrade the passive layer and create brittleness. 

This can lead to reduced corrosion resistance or compromise the structural integrity of the stainless steel parts in question.

Pickling treatments can help to reduce the impact of welding and heat exposure in most stainless applications.

You must adequately capture or ventilate welding fumes with galvanized steel as zinc oxide fumes can be harmful when inhaled. 

If welding near stainless steel, you must also be sure to keep any molten zinc created away from the stainless components. 

Failure to do so can result in embrittlement of any affected stainless.

For these reasons, it's recommended to perform welding before galvanizing whenever possible.

Are Stainless Steel or Galvanized Steel Magnetic?

This answer will entirely depend on the family of steel used.

For galvanized steel, if the steel which was covered in zinc was magnetic, the zinc coating should not interfere with the magnetic response. 

If you're intentionally looking for (or want to avoid) magnetic steel options, austenitic steels are the most magnetic. 

Other alloys will exhibit various levels of magnetism based on their iron content.

Is Stainless Steel or Galvanized Steel Better for Food Service?

Both metals will offer safe, effective use in most foodservice environments.

Galvanized steel is an extremely popular option for building shelving for walk-in coolers. 

It also provides a unique appearance for serving platters and other decorative elements.

However, you must take care to avoid highly acidic foods around galvanized steel as they can degrade the zinc layer surprisingly fast with regular exposure.


Stainless steel is less reactive, so if you're looking for a more versatile option, it's your best bet.

Galvanized steel is also not as smooth as many stainless steel finishes and gets coarser over time. 

This means that clean-up requirements will increase over time along with the change in surface texture.

Is Galvanized Steel or Stainless Steel More Popular for Medical Use?

In almost all cases, stainless steel will win out over galvanized steel in the medical environment. 

Medical uses, such as equipment, tools, or even implants, require long-lasting performance and easy to clean surfaces.

Whether you're talking about scalpels or surgical theatre surfaces, you're likely to see stainless in use nearly everywhere.

Galvanized steel's coarse surface and the ability for the zinc coating to scratch or chip make it less safe for medical use and potentially more challenging to clean.

Does Stainless Steel Cost More Than Galvanized Steel?

While exact price differences depend on market conditions, stainless steel will almost always cost more than galvanized steel.

Affordability is one of the biggest reasons to choose galvanized steel over stainless steel. 

When long-term use isn't critical, or the components won't see frequent use or abuse, galvanized offers a solid alternative to stainless in many ways.

Both metals are recyclable. 

However, galvanized steel is often turned into more standard steel, which must go through the galvanization process again. 

Recycling stainless steel is more straightforward, simply going from solid to molten and back again with monitoring and adjustments to address any impurities or alter the alloy in desired ways.

So Which Metal is Best for Your Needs?

Ultimately, as with most metal choices, stainless steel or galvanized steel isn't automatically best for everything. 

Some differences will make them more or less suited for various uses. 

The outstanding corrosion resistance, easy maintenance, and superior strength of stainless steel make it an ideal choice in a vast range of situations. 

However, if the strength and corrosion resistance aren't required, you'll likely pay more for stainless steel components than galvanized ones. 

So when it comes to efficiency, it pays to research your needs thoroughly.

If you're not sure where to start, consider these points:

  • Stainless steel is almost always more robust than galvanized steel. So if structural elements are involved, stainless will likely be a better bet.

  • Stainless steel provides stronger corrosion resistance than galvanized steel -- especially in marine environments.

  • While both stainless steel and galvanized steel will offer comparable heat tolerances in terms of structural strength, you must take care to avoid melting the zinc coating on galvanized steel parts and components.

  • Welding stainless steel is safer and more accessible than welding galvanized steel as zinc oxide fumes can create hazardous conditions, and molten zinc can damage nearby stainless components.

  • Galvanized steel is often more malleable than stainless steel, though this will depend on the exact grades of steel used.

  • Galvanized steel is almost always lower priced than stainless steel. When cost is the most critical factor, galvanized steel is the way to go. If service life is the biggest concern, stainless will likely outperform galvanized over the longer term.
